Understanding RTP: Return to Player
RTP, or Return to Player, is a crucial concept in the world of online slot sites, particularly for new slot sites and uk slot sites. It’s a measure of how much a slot machine pays out in the long run, relative to the amount of money it takes in. In other words, RTP is the percentage of money that a slot machine pays out for every pound it takes in.
For example, if a slot machine has an RTP of 95%, it means that for every £100 it takes in, it will pay out £95 on average. This doesn’t mean that the machine will pay out £95 every time, but rather that it will pay out £95 over a large number of spins.

Measuring Volatility: The Wild Ride of Slot Machines
When it comes to slot machines, volatility is a crucial aspect to consider. It’s the measure of how often and how much a slot machine pays out, and it can make all the difference between a thrilling gaming experience and a frustrating one. In this article, we’ll delve into the world of slot machine volatility, exploring what it means, how it’s measured, and why it’s essential for new slot sites, slot sites uk, and best slot sites.
Volatility is often referred to as the “variance” of a slot machine. It’s the degree to which the machine’s payouts deviate from the expected average. In other words, it’s the difference between the machine’s actual payouts and its theoretical expected value. This variance can be measured in several ways, including:
- Standard Deviation (SD): This measures the average distance of the machine’s payouts from the expected average.
- Variance (VAR): This measures the average of the squared differences between the machine’s payouts and the expected average.
- Co-Variance (COV): This measures the correlation between the machine’s payouts and the expected average.

RTP is a measure of how much a slot machine pays out over time. A higher RTP means that the game is more likely to pay out, while a lower RTP indicates that the game is more likely to keep the winnings. For example, a slot with an RTP of 95% will pay out 95% of the money wagered, while a slot with an RTP of 90% will pay out 90% of the money wagered.
Volatility, on the other hand, refers to the frequency and size of wins. A high-volatility slot is more likely to have big wins, but less frequent, while a low-volatility slot is more likely to have smaller wins, but more frequently. For example, a high-volatility slot might pay out a large jackpot every 100 spins, while a low-volatility slot might pay out a small win every 10 spins.
